Understanding the Wishbone (Control Arm)
The wishbone, often referred to as a control arm, is a pivotal component of your car's independent suspension system. Shaped like a 'V' or 'A' (hence 'wishbone'), it connects the wheel hub to the vehicle's chassis. Its primary function is to allow the wheel to move up and down in response to road irregularities while maintaining its correct position relative to the car's body. There are typically upper and lower wishbones, though many modern vehicles use a single lower wishbone with other links to achieve the desired geometry.
Wishbones are usually made from stamped steel, cast iron, or aluminium, designed to withstand significant forces from road impacts and vehicle weight. They house rubber bushes at their chassis connection points, which absorb vibrations and allow for controlled movement.
The Role of the Ball Joint
The ball joint acts as a flexible pivot point, allowing the steering knuckle (which holds the wheel) to move freely while keeping the wheel attached to the wishbone. Imagine your shoulder joint; a ball joint works similarly, permitting multi-directional movement. This articulation is essential for steering and for the suspension to absorb bumps without binding.
Ball joints consist of a metal housing and a stud with a ball on one end, encased in a grease-filled boot. This boot is crucial as it protects the internal components from dirt, water, and debris, while keeping the lubricating grease inside. Without this protection, the joint would quickly wear out due to contamination and lack of lubrication.
Does a Ball Joint Fit a Wishbone? The Interconnection
Absolutely, a ball joint fits a wishbone. In fact, they are intrinsically linked. The ball joint is typically pressed into or bolted onto the end of the wishbone, connecting it to the steering knuckle. This connection allows the wheel assembly to pivot as the suspension moves up and down and as the steering wheel is turned.
There are generally two configurations:
- Integrated Ball Joints: In many modern vehicles, the ball joint is permanently pressed into the wishbone and cannot be replaced separately. If the ball joint fails, the entire wishbone assembly must be replaced.
- Replaceable Ball Joints: Some wishbones are designed to have a separate, replaceable ball joint. This means that if only the ball joint fails, you can replace just that component, potentially saving on repair costs and labour compared to replacing the entire arm.
Identifying which type your vehicle has is important when diagnosing issues and planning repairs. A quick check with your vehicle's repair manual or a reputable parts supplier will clarify this.
Signs of a Failing Ball Joint
A failing ball joint can manifest in several noticeable ways, impacting driving comfort and safety. Recognising these symptoms early can prevent further damage and more costly repairs:
- Clunking or Popping Noises: One of the most common indicators is a distinct clunking or popping sound, especially when going over bumps, turning, or during sudden acceleration/braking. This noise often comes from the front suspension.
- Vague or Loose Steering: If your steering feels less precise, or if there's excessive play in the steering wheel, a worn ball joint could be the culprit. The car might wander on the road, requiring constant steering corrections.
- Uneven Tyre Wear: Worn ball joints can affect the wheel's alignment, leading to uneven or premature tyre wear, particularly on the inner or outer edges.
- Vibrations: Vibrations felt through the steering wheel or floorboards, especially at certain speeds, can indicate a worn ball joint, though this symptom can also point to other issues like unbalanced wheels.
- Vehicle Pulling: A car pulling to one side while driving straight can be a sign of a failing ball joint, as it can throw off the alignment.
If you experience any of these symptoms, it's advisable to have your suspension inspected by a qualified mechanic promptly.
The UK MOT and Split Ball Joint Boots: A Crucial Distinction
This is where many car owners get confused, and rightly so, as the rules have evolved. The critical question for UK drivers is: Is a split ball joint boot a fail in the UK MOT test?
Historically, a split boot on a ball joint would almost certainly lead to an MOT failure. The reasoning was sound: a damaged boot allows water, dirt, and grit to enter the joint, leading to rapid wear and potential failure due to corrosion and lack of lubrication. However, the rules were updated.
Under current UK MOT regulations, a split or damaged dust cover (boot) on a ball joint where there is no excessive play in the joint itself is typically an advisory, not an automatic fail. This is a significant change. The logic is that while the boot is compromised and will eventually lead to wear, the joint hasn't yet developed dangerous play.
Let's be clear: a split boot is still a problem that needs addressing. An advisory means the issue is noted and you are advised to get it fixed. It will lead to accelerated wear of the joint, and eventually, the joint *will* develop play. Once there is noticeable play in the ball joint, it becomes a major defect and will result in an MOT failure. Therefore, while you might pass your MOT with an advisory for a split boot, it's a ticking time bomb and should be rectified as soon as possible to prevent a more costly repair down the line, or worse, a dangerous failure.

Replacing a Ball Joint: DIY or Professional?
Replacing a ball joint can range from a relatively straightforward job to a complex task, depending on your vehicle's design (integrated vs. replaceable) and your mechanical skill level. If your car has replaceable ball joints and you're comfortable with automotive repairs, it can be a rewarding DIY project. If the joint is integrated into the wishbone, the entire wishbone assembly will need replacing, which can be more involved.
Tools and Safety First
Before you even think about starting, ensure you have the right tools and prioritise safety:
- Vehicle jack and sturdy axle stands
- Wheel chocks
- Socket set and wrenches
- Torque wrench
- Hammer and punch
- Angle grinder (for riveted joints)
- Ball joint press or separator tool (optional, but highly recommended)
- Penetrating oil
- Personal Protective Equipment (PPE): Safety glasses, gloves
Never work under a vehicle supported only by a jack. Always use axle stands.
Step-by-Step Guide for Riveted Ball Joints (as per common UK models)
This guide focuses on ball joints that are riveted to the wishbone, a common scenario where the ball joint is replaceable, but its removal can be tricky:
- Preparation: Park your car on a level surface, engage the handbrake, and chock the rear wheels. Loosen the wheel nuts on the side you're working on, then jack up the vehicle and secure it on axle stands. Remove the wheel.
- Accessing the Wishbone: You'll likely need to gain better access to the wishbone. This often involves carefully lowering one side of the subframe slightly. When undoing the rear bolt of the subframe, it is absolutely critical to place pressure on the subframe with a jack near the rear bolt. This prevents the captive nut inside the chassis from breaking free, which is incredibly difficult and frustrating to rectify if it happens. Only lower one side at a time to maintain some structural integrity.
- Separating the Ball Joint: Once the wishbone is accessible, you'll need to separate the ball joint stud from the steering knuckle. This usually involves removing a retaining nut and then using a ball joint separator or a large hammer to shock the joint free from its tapered seat. Be careful not to damage the boot if you're only inspecting.
- Removing Rivets (for replaceable joints): If your ball joint is riveted to the wishbone, this is often the most challenging part. You'll need an angle grinder to carefully grind off the heads of the rivets on one side. Once the heads are off, use a hammer and a sturdy punch to drive the rivets out. This can be incredibly tough and requires patience. You might be hitting each rivet for several minutes before it budges, but then it will suddenly start to move more freely with each subsequent hit. Expect some bruised thumbs from missed hammer blows – it's a common rite of passage! A hydraulic press would make this step incredibly easy, but few home mechanics have one.
- Extracting the Old Joint: With the rivets removed, you can now pull the old ball joint out of the wishbone arm. It might be stiff, so some wiggling and leverage may be required.
- Installing the New Joint: Ensure the wishbone mounting surface is clean. Push the new ball joint into the arm. New replaceable ball joints typically come with new nuts and bolts to secure them to the wishbone, replacing the old rivets. Tighten these new fasteners securely, ensuring you follow any manufacturer-specified torque settings.
- Reassembly: Reconnect the new ball joint stud to the steering knuckle, tightening its retaining nut to the correct torque. Re-secure the subframe bolt (remembering the jack support). Reinstall the wheel, lower the vehicle, and fully tighten the wheel nuts.
- Post-Replacement: It is highly recommended to get a wheel alignment done after replacing any suspension components, especially ball joints or wishbones. Even a small change can affect your vehicle's handling and tyre wear.
New ball joints are often surprisingly inexpensive, especially compared to the cost of a full wishbone assembly. If your wishbone bushes are still in good condition, changing just the ball joint is a very cost-effective repair.
Comparative Table: Ball Joint Symptoms vs. Other Suspension Issues
| Symptom | Likely Ball Joint Issue | Possible Other Issues |
|---|---|---|
| Clunking/Popping Noise (over bumps/turns) | Yes, common | Worn bushes, loose sway bar links, worn shock/strut mounts |
| Vague/Loose Steering | Yes, significant play | Worn tie rod ends, steering rack issues, worn steering column |
| Uneven Tyre Wear | Yes, affects alignment | Incorrect alignment, worn wheel bearings, tyre imbalance |
| Vibrations (steering wheel/floor) | Possible, if severely worn | Tyre imbalance, bent wheel, worn wheel bearings, driveshaft issues |
| Vehicle Pulling to One Side | Possible, due to alignment shift | Incorrect alignment, brake caliper sticking, tyre pressure difference |
Frequently Asked Questions (FAQs)
Can I drive with a split ball joint boot?
While your car might pass its MOT with an advisory for a split boot (if there's no play), it's highly unadvisable to drive with it for long. The boot protects the joint's internal components. Once compromised, dirt and water will enter, and grease will escape, leading to rapid wear and eventual failure of the joint. It's a repair that should be prioritised.
How long do ball joints typically last?
The lifespan of a ball joint varies greatly depending on driving conditions, vehicle type, and manufacturer quality. On average, they can last anywhere from 80,000 to 160,000 kilometres (50,000 to 100,000 miles). Aggressive driving, frequent off-roading, and poor road conditions can significantly reduce their lifespan.
What's the difference between a ball joint and a tie rod end?
Both are suspension components, but they serve different purposes. A ball joint connects the wishbone to the steering knuckle, allowing vertical and horizontal movement for suspension travel and steering. A tie rod end connects the steering rack to the steering knuckle, primarily responsible for translating steering wheel input into horizontal wheel movement.
Is it hard to replace a ball joint myself?
The difficulty varies. If the ball joint is bolted on and easily accessible, it can be a moderate DIY job. If it's pressed into the wishbone or riveted, it becomes more challenging, often requiring specialized tools (like a press or grinder) and a good level of mechanical aptitude. Always assess your comfort level and tool availability before attempting the repair.
Do I need a wheel alignment after replacing a ball joint?
Yes, absolutely. Replacing a ball joint or any major suspension component can alter the wheel alignment. To ensure proper handling, prevent premature tyre wear, and maintain vehicle safety, a professional wheel alignment is highly recommended after this repair.
Will a split boot fail my MOT in the UK?
As per current UK MOT regulations, a split or damaged dust cover (boot) on a ball joint is generally an advisory if there is no excessive play in the joint itself. However, if the joint exhibits excessive play, it will be a major defect and result in an immediate MOT failure. It's always best to rectify a split boot promptly to avoid future issues.
